two.2.4) Description of the procurement

A Dynamic Purchasing System (DPS) for the procurement of medicinal products and a limited number of presentations which may be classified as medical devices (e.g. non-medicated creams, gels, liquids, powders).

The Medicinal Products DPS is established for the purpose of awarding contracts for the use by the following 'Participating Bodies':

i. Belfast Health and Social Care Trust (BHSCT);

ii. South Eastern Health and Social Care Trust (SEHSCT);

iii. Northern Health and Social Care Trust (NHSCT);

iv. Southern Health and Social Care Trust (SHSCT);

v. Western Health and Social Care Trust (WHSCT);

vi. Northern Ireland Ambulance Service (NIAS);

vii. Northern Ireland Blood Transfusion Service (NIBTS);

viii. Business Services Organisation (BSO);

ix. Public Health Agency (PHA);

x. Department of Health Northern Ireland (DoH(NI)).

two.2.14) Additional information

This Contract Notice is intended to duplicate and replace notice 2015/S 243-440518 (published via TED 16/12/2015) and subsequent Corrigendum 2021/S 020-048659 (published via TED 29/01/2021). This notice is intended to inform the market that a Dynamic Purchasing System (DPS) for the procurement of Medicinal Products was established in 2015 and is currently extended until 14/12/2025. Any further notice publication concerning the further extension of the DPS or any resultant contract awarded through the DPS shall be communicated via the relevant notice, through Find a Tender. This notice shall serve as the official notification on Find a Tender, of the establishment of the DPS and shall provide notification to the market of the ongoing opportunity provided to interested parties to join the DPS.
